Output 7066de79a1653a2123b42a118491e995ef47a9bb9022edae7f91973ab5667cca:15

value
162775
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88d6fe2acd6a74babaef8dcb32a82384c3a620ed OP_EQUAL
address
3EAZNbb2CyQfmWY55beaCfpixPt7DTK5Mt
transaction
7066de79a1653a2123b42a118491e995ef47a9bb9022edae7f91973ab5667cca
spent
true